Subject: [PATCH] Bluetooth: btintel_pcie: Use struct_size to improve hci_drv_read_info
Date: Tue, 24 Feb 2026 00:33:42 +0100 [thread overview]
Message-ID: <20260223233341.426067-2-thorsten.blum@linux.dev> (raw)
Use struct_size(), which provides additional compile-time checks for
structures with flexible array members (e.g., __must_be_array()), to
determine the allocation size for a new 'struct hci_drv_rp_read_info'.
Signed-off-by: Thorsten Blum <thorsten.blum@linux.dev>
---
drivers/bluetooth/btintel_pcie.c | 3 ++-
1 file changed, 2 insertions(+), 1 deletion(-)
diff --git a/drivers/bluetooth/btintel_pcie.c b/drivers/bluetooth/btintel_pcie.c
index eda243988cfd..473b2115e637 100644
--- a/drivers/bluetooth/btintel_pcie.c
+++ b/drivers/bluetooth/btintel_pcie.c
@@ -9,6 +9,7 @@
#include <linux/kernel.h>
#include <linux/module.h>
#include <linux/firmware.h>
+#include <linux/overflow.h>
#include <linux/pci.h>
#include <linux/string.h>
#include <linux/wait.h>
@@ -2373,7 +2374,7 @@ static int btintel_pcie_hci_drv_read_info(struct hci_dev *hdev, void *data,
u16 opcode, num_supported_commands =
ARRAY_SIZE(btintel_pcie_hci_drv_supported_commands);
- rp_size = sizeof(*rp) + num_supported_commands * 2;
+ rp_size = struct_size(rp, supported_commands, num_supported_commands);
rp = kmalloc(rp_size, GFP_KERNEL);
if (!rp)
